Kernel: Remove SmapDisablers in open(), openat() and set_thread_name()

This patch introduces a helpful copy_string_from_user() function
that takes a bounded null-terminated string from userspace memory
and copies it into a String object.

Kernel/StdLib.cpp

@@ -1,9 +1,17 @@
 #include <AK/Assertions.h>
+#include <AK/String.h>
 #include <AK/Types.h>
 #include <Kernel/Arch/i386/CPU.h>
 #include <Kernel/Heap/kmalloc.h>
 #include <Kernel/StdLib.h>
 
+String copy_string_from_user(const char* user_str, size_t user_str_size)
+{
+    SmapDisabler disabler;
+    size_t length = strnlen(user_str, user_str_size);
+    return String(user_str, length);
+}
+
 extern "C" {
 
 void* copy_to_user(void* dest_ptr, const void* src_ptr, size_t n)
